How Do Different Clamps Enhance the Performance of a Handsaw?

Different clamps enhance the performance of a handsaw by providing stability, alignment, and control during cutting tasks.

  • Bar Clamps: Bar clamps are versatile tools that can adjust to a wide range of widths, making them ideal for securing materials of various sizes. Their long reach allows for even pressure distribution, which helps keep the workpiece steady while sawing, resulting in cleaner cuts.
  • Pipe Clamps: Pipe clamps utilize a pipe as the bar, providing a strong and adjustable clamping mechanism. They are particularly useful for larger projects where more extensive clamping pressure is needed, ensuring that the material remains immobile while the handsaw is in use.
  • Corner Clamps: Corner clamps are specially designed to hold materials at right angles, which is essential for precise cuts in woodworking. By keeping the workpiece in the correct position, these clamps help prevent misalignment, allowing for more accurate and consistent sawing results.
  • Toggle Clamps: Toggle clamps allow for quick and easy adjustments, making them ideal for repetitive tasks. Their design provides a strong hold with minimal effort, giving the user both hands free to operate the handsaw, which enhances safety and control during the cutting process.
  • C-Clamps: C-clamps are simple yet effective tools for securing materials tightly. They are easy to use and can be adjusted to fit different thicknesses, ensuring that the workpiece does not shift while being cut, which helps maintain the quality of the cut.

What Best Practices Ensure Stability During Cutting?

To ensure stability during cutting with a handsaw, several best practices can be employed:

  • Use the Right Clamp: Choosing a clamp specifically designed for handsaws enhances stability by holding the workpiece securely in place. This minimizes movement during cutting, allowing for cleaner, more accurate cuts.
  • Secure the Workpiece: Properly securing the workpiece on a stable surface is crucial. Using a sturdy workbench or sawhorses with clamps prevents the material from shifting, which can lead to jagged cuts and potential injury.
  • Positioning the Clamp: The placement of the clamp should be such that it does not obstruct the cutting path of the saw. Ensuring the clamp is positioned away from the cutting line allows for greater maneuverability and a clear view of the cut, reducing the risk of errors.
  • Use Multiple Clamps: For larger or heavier materials, utilizing multiple clamps can distribute the holding force evenly across the workpiece. This prevents any flexing or bending, ensuring stability and precision throughout the cutting process.
  • Check for Levelness: Before starting to cut, ensure that the workpiece is level and properly aligned. An uneven surface can cause the saw to bind or veer off course, making it essential for the workpiece to be flat and stable.
  • Regularly Inspect Clamps: Periodic checks on the clamps for wear and tear can prevent unexpected failures during cutting. Ensuring that clamps are in good condition and function properly contributes to a safer and more effective cutting experience.

How Can You Avoid Common Mistakes When Using a Clamp with a Handsaw?

To avoid common mistakes when using a clamp with a handsaw, consider the following tips:

  • Choose the Right Clamp: Selecting the best clamp for handsaw applications ensures stability and precision.
  • Proper Placement: Position the clamp correctly to secure the workpiece without obstructing the saw’s path.
  • Adjust Tightness: Ensure the clamp is tightened adequately to prevent slipping during cuts, but avoid over-tightening which can damage the material.
  • Use a Sacrificial Board: Placing a sacrificial board under the workpiece helps protect both the clamp and the saw blade from damage.
  • Check for Movement: Before making any cuts, always check for any movement in the clamp to ensure the workpiece is securely held.

Choose the Right Clamp: The best clamp for handsaw tasks is often a C-clamp or a bar clamp, as they provide a strong hold and are adjustable to various widths. Using a clamp that is too small or weak can lead to imprecise cuts or accidents.

Proper Placement: When placing the clamp, ensure it’s positioned away from the cutting line. This not only provides a clear path for the saw but also helps avoid any interference that could cause the saw to bind or kick back.

Adjust Tightness: Tightening the clamp too much can crush softer materials, while not tightening enough can lead to movement during cutting. It’s essential to find a balance that secures the workpiece firmly without causing damage.

Use a Sacrificial Board: A sacrificial board acts as a buffer between the workpiece and the clamp, protecting both from potential damage during cutting. This is particularly useful when cutting through materials that could splinter or damage the clamp.

Check for Movement: After setting up the clamp, give the workpiece a gentle shake to confirm that it doesn’t shift or move. This precaution helps avoid accidents and ensures a cleaner, more accurate cut.
